Committee advances sole‑source resolution for Huber parts for Butte‑Silver Bow sewer division

Silver Bow County Judiciary Committee · January 29, 2026

The Silver Bow County Judiciary Committee on Jan. 28 moved Resolution 20-26-02 — authorizing a sole‑source purchase of Huber parts for the Butte‑Silver Bow Metro Sewer Division — to final reading after noting a public hearing was held the prior week; the motion passed on a voice vote with no recorded opposition.

The Silver Bow County Judiciary Committee advanced a resolution authorizing a sole‑source purchase of Huber parts for the Butte‑Silver Bow Metro Sewer Division on Jan. 28, 2026.

Chairwoman Michelle Shea opened the meeting and identified those present, then introduced Resolution 20-26-02, described as authorizing the sole‑source purchase of Huber parts for the city‑county Metro Sewer Division. Shea said a public hearing had been held the prior week and indicated the item was ready to proceed to final reading.

An unidentified committee member said, "Thank you, chairwoman Shea," and moved to advance Resolution 20-26-02 to final reading; another unidentified member seconded the motion. When the chair asked for the ayes, the transcript records "Aye" and then the chair stated, "Motion passes." The transcript does not record individual roll‑call votes or a numerical tally.

The resolution text as recorded in the meeting was identified as "Resolution number 20-26-02" and was described as providing for an effective date and authorizing a sole‑source procurement of Huber parts for Metro Sewer operations. The transcript did not specify contract dollar amounts, vendor contract length, fund sources, or implementation details.

The committee had no other business on the agenda and adjourned. The resolution will proceed to final reading per the committee motion.
